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Komodo Cross Frog | Orange Nectar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Amphibia (Amphibians)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Anura (Frogs & Toads)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Microhylidae | Phyllostomidae |
| Genus | Oreophryne | Lonchophylla |
| Species | Oreophryne jeffersoniana | Lonchophylla robusta |
Evolutionary Relationship
Komodo Cross Frog and Orange Nectar Bat share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
